EMERGENCY services were called to a crash involving two vehicles on the 38 in Kempsey.
The call came at 6.47pm. Fire crew made the vehicles safe, and police and the ambulance service also attended.
A motorist who saw the aftermath said: "It looks as though it misjudged the corner and went into the fence of someone's front garden taking a road sign with it. Perhaps the police were following it as there were loads of police and an ambulance and fire engine there."
There were no reports of any serious injuries. The incident was closed at 7.22pm.
